Transaction e7a805b1287ca223f830957328426e66a7749844226fd3a6ffcb0552f3db7414
1 Input
2 Outputs
- e7a805b1287ca223f830957328426e66a7749844226fd3a6ffcb0552f3db7414:0
- e7a805b1287ca223f830957328426e66a7749844226fd3a6ffcb0552f3db7414:1
value 20603894611
address 14ejV2FiKfRRy2euMqXNc71zNLfNA7vm5z
value 200000000
address 19AGsnRF13vDV7VoZkeSgf4uj1i6udJuDj